Mike Mareen was born in post-war Berlin, West Germany and grew up in Lüneburg. His first musical succes was with the band Cemetery Institution who played at Hamburg's Star-Club. Mareen later became a merchant sailor, a job which eventually took him to New York City where he played with several American groups. Upon his return to Europe, Mareen became involved with the production of Italo Disco records. During the 1980s, he had some considerable succes, with frequent television appearances Germany and Eastern Europe. His biggest musical successes were Dancing In The Dark, released in 1985, and 1986's Love Spy.
